Important announcements are expected regarding the demands recognised during the protests in Azad Kashmir in recent days


Islamabad: Prime Minister Shehbaz Sharif will visit Azad Kashmir today (Thursday).
Federal Ministers will also accompany the Prime Minister. Important announcements are expected regarding the demands recognised during the protests in Azad Kashmir in recent days.
Shehbaz Sharif will meet with the Prime Minister of Azad Kashmir and Cabinet members. During the meeting, it will be advised to adopt a common strategy to avoid any major conflict in the future.
Prime Minister will also inspect the Neelum Jhelum project, apart from which he will be briefed on the recent protests in Azad Kashmir.
It is pertinent to note that during the ongoing protest and strike for the supply of low-cost electricity and flour in Azad Kashmir for the last three days, the angry protesters and the police had come face to face, during which the police fired tear gas in response to stone pelting.
